Five Point Holdings to Acquire Controlling Interest in Hearthstone Residential Holdings
June 20, 2025
Five Point Holdings, LLC entered into a definitive agreement to acquire a controlling 75% interest in Hearthstone Residential Holdings, LLC, a newly formed entity that will include substantially all of Hearthstone’s operations. The venture is designed to expand access to flexible, off-balance sheet capital for U.S. homebuilders using land-light strategies, combining Five Point’s development expertise with Hearthstone’s capital solutions platform.
